even just the stock springs will bring it back to life and add some lift. Mine were OEM and frowning they were so worn out.
I think with any lift (other than body) you would still want to get the appropriate shocks for the lift.
You can also lower the mounting point (lower on the frame, just drill a new hole) where the hard line meets the flex line on the front brakes to add some length for practically nothing. I believe you can just bend the hardlines a bit to accomplish this, it's been awhile since i've done it.
